The location was the main reason for us to choose Fairmont Hotel. We travelled with little children so it's important for us to stay in a hotel close to the Haram. We got a room in a very high floor, they asked us first if we want it or not and we didn't have any objection. If you also got a room in a very high floor like us, you don't need to worry because the high floor room has a very pretty city view and there are many elevator (always working during our stay, pay attention to the elevator info so you take the right elevators, but it's not complicated, don't worry). The room was spacious, clean, and very comfy. There was also a huge smart TV connected to the internet in our room so we can monitor the situation in the haram (help us a lot because we bring our kids to do umrah and praying at the haram). To conclude, it was the best room that we can get with the price that we paid. The breakfast was fantastic and the restaurant staffs were always friendly and helpful. The check-in and check-out process was smooth and easy. I think the only note is regarding the pick up process if you use a private taxi. It can be a bit tricky, as you may need to have permit from the hotel (you need to arrange it with the hotel about 30 minutes before the pick up time). However, we would still recommend this hotel and would like to stay again here if we are going to visit Mecca again in the future. Thank you Fairmont Hotel Team, keep up the good work!

I will give the most honest review of this hotel. First, I will give the salient features. Pros I booked a room for a single person with Kaba view from booking.com in a 1600 SAR. Payment was supposed to be on the site, but when 2 days were remaining, then I got a link to pay, or my booking might be cancelled, so I paid. I reached at night and I was asked to have dinner by the receptionist which I was not expecting, dinner was very good. Then I slept in a room on the 6th floor, and there were tea coffee tv accessories of the bathroom and toilet, a sound system broadcasting from Haram the Namaz and Azan both and controps of volume and mute buttons. My room was kaba's view, so it was. The temperature was good. Lifts were fast and spacious, and too many. The room was clean and acceptable. For computers and laptops, there was a wired internet connection. The next morning, an excellent breakfast was provided with hundreds of items on the top floor.

Best location to stay if you are staying with family compare to other properties in the other places where you need to walk a lot and with current rush in the Haram shariff it is better to be as close as possible and Fairmont is the best among the rest. Rooms are VERY CLEAN AND TIDY and well maintained. Food was comparatively a bit same almost every day need to add some more Indian touch to the Menu as compared to only GCC Cuisine. There is a prayer room for the hotel customer which makes things easier during prayer and that is the best i guess for the stay as going and coming to haram is not possible every time.
